Hector Gárdony

Hector Gárdony (born March 14, 1972) is a Hungarian jazz pianist and composer residing in Boston, Massachusetts. He is known for his intricate harmonies, rhythmic complexity, and melodic inventiveness within the modern jazz idiom.

Gárdony studied at the Béla Bartók Conservatory in Budapest and later at the Berklee College of Music in Boston, where he is currently a professor. He has performed and recorded extensively as a leader and sideman, collaborating with numerous notable jazz musicians. His discography includes albums showcasing both original compositions and reinterpretations of jazz standards.

Gárdony's work often incorporates elements of Hungarian folk music and classical music traditions into a jazz framework. His compositions have been recognized for their sophistication and emotional depth. He is a recipient of several awards and grants, acknowledging his contributions to the field of jazz.

His educational activities include workshops and masterclasses worldwide, focusing on improvisation, composition, and harmonic concepts.
